Higher Level Teaching Assistant at Bishop Luffa School - Launchpad
Grade 6
£27,254—£28,598 pro rata (Actual salary £20,440—£21,448)
32.5 hours per week
Term Time only + 5 INSET days
Bishop Luffa School are looking to appoint an enthusiastic and resourceful person in the role of Higher Level Teaching Assistant (HLTA) based at Launchpad, Lavant. The successful candidate will support teaching and learning within Launchpad, a Key Stage 4 alternative provision setting, by leading specific curriculum areas, delivering targeted interventions and providing in class support for students. The HLTA will play a key role in promoting student progress, engagement and wellbeing through a proactive and responsive approach, supporting positive outcomes for learners with diverse and often complex needs.
This exciting and rewarding role requires someone who:
- has high standards and takes pride in the quality of their work
- is able to work effectively in a team
- enjoys making a real difference to students’ learning
- is patient, flexible, adaptable and able to show initiative
The post requires excellent communication skills, a good general educational background and the ability to work in partnership with teachers. We would like applicants to have HLTA status, or a willingness to work towards HLTA status. IT skills would be an advantage.
Many of our previous post holders have utilised the post to develop experience in the education sector before progressing to PGCE courses, educational psychology and working within educational charities.
